Get PriceMagnetizing roasting uses temperatures between 700 and 900 °C for a time of under 1 hour to produce an iron concentrate Fe3O4 to be used for iron smelting For magnetizing roasting it is important to have a reducing atmosphere to prevent oxidization and the formation of Fe2O3 because it is harder to separate as it is less magnetic
Get PriceThe high grade basement of Sri Lanka is composed of several iron ore deposits Cooray 1984 These can be grouped as i magnetite deposits ii copper magnetite deposits and hydrated iron oxide deposits Cooray 1984 Herath 1995 Magnetite deposits have been found from a few places in Sri Lanka such as Wilagedara Panirendawa and Buttala

Get PriceThe iron mineral in the single magnetic iron ore is mostly magnetite Because the magnetite ore has simple composition strong magnetism and easy to separate so the weak magnetic separation process is often used to deal with single magnetic iron ore 2 Polymetallic Magnetic Iron Ore Weak Magnetic Separation Froth Flotation Process

Get PriceSo called open hearth ores used in the charge should be in lumps and should have a high iron content with no sulfur and phosphorus admixtures Dense rich martite ores usually meet these requirements Magnetite ores containing up to percent copper are used to make steels with improved corrosion resistance

Get PriceThe typical magnetite iron ore concentrate has less than % phosphorus 3 7% silica and less than 3% aluminum The grain size of the magnetite and its degree of comingling with the silica groundmass determine the grind size to which the rock must be reduced to enable efficient magnetic separation to provide a high purity magnetite concentrate

Get PriceOver 300 minerals contain iron but five minerals are the primary sources of iron ore They are i magnetite Fe3O4 ii hematite Fe2O3 iii goethite iv siderite FeCO3 and v pyrite FeS2 The first three are of major importance because of their occurrence in large economically minable deposits
